Details of Piers 10–11 Contract:

    • Contract Name: Piers 10–11 Contract at Khor Al-Zubair Port
    • Contract Amount: $54 million
    • Contract Duration: 25 years, starting after a two-year qualification process from the contract signing date

Pier Specifications:

    • Pier 11, with a length of 220 meters, is designated for importing gasoline and diesel.
    • Pier 10 is divided into two main sections: Part A (150 meters) and Part B (190 meters), used for exporting black oil and naphtha.
    • Structures are built on tubular piles with depths of 30–40 meters and can accommodate three tankers with a capacity of 50,000 tons each.
    • Pier entrances and pathways are covered with concrete and asphalt layers 10 cm thick.
    • Water depths reach up to 12 meters at the lowest tide level.
    • Piers provide dedicated yard space for tank containers with a capacity exceeding 2,000 units.
    • Equipped with advanced security systems, including surveillance cameras, control systems, and security barriers.
    • Health, Safety, and Environment (HSE) systems are implemented according to international standards, including fire and alarm systems.

Operational Contract Details:

    • Piers 10–11 are part of Khor Al-Zubair Port, established in 1979, and are one of Iraq’s key ports.
    • The port serves as a primary hub for importing and exporting petroleum products.
    • The company collaborated with Iraqi and international firms to enhance production and improve operational services.
    • The port consists of 13 specialized oil piers.
    • The company obtained the contract for pier qualification and operation in partnership with Wahj Al-Thuraya Company.
    • Loading and unloading systems were developed to meet the highest global standards.
    • The rehabilitation work achieved an 86% completion rate for the main sections.
    • The company obtained ISO 9001 and ISO 29001 international quality certifications, becoming one of the first Iraqi companies to achieve them.
